In the original story, Pandora was the first woman created by the gods. Zeus gave her a box (actually a jar in the original Greek) and forbade her from opening it. However, her curiosity got the better of her and she opened it. Out flew all kinds of evils, like sickness, death, and misfortune into the world. Only hope remained inside the box at the bottom. This story is often used to explain how all the bad things came into the world.
